Cities in France are burning following the death of a Muslim teen who was charged with multiple traffic violations. Islamists amidst chants of ‘Alla-Hu-Akbar’ set ablaze vehicles and created a ruckus in Nanterre. Also, the protestors have burnt the biggest public library in the city of Marseille.

Following the rising tension in the region video of a cleric Sheikh Abu Taqi Al-Din Al-Dari is going viral where he can be seen saying, “France will become an Islamic country through Jihad; The entire world will be subject to Islamic Rule”

He added the French will: “Convert to Islam, be Forced to pay Jizya poll tax or be fought against for the sake of Allah”

The video as translated by Memri TV says, “It is said that in 2050, Muslims will outnumber French in France. But it is not these numbers that we are counting on to turn France into an Islamic country. What we are counting on is that– Muslims must have a country that will bring Islam its guidance, its light, its message, and its mercy–to the people (of the West) through Jihad for the sake of Allah”.

He added, “When people see the justness, light, guidance and mercy of Islam, “they will enter the religion of Allah in droves”. (as says in the Quran) at the hands of our country that will bring them, Islam, through Jihad for the sake of Allah.

The cleric added further, “Not so long ago, only 400 years ago at the time of the Ottoman state, Muslims conquered Poland and Austria. The Islamic State reached the walls of Vienna, the capital of Austria, and the call to prayer was recited there. All the countries of the former USSR were under the auspices of the Islamic State–the countries of Caucasus and what is beyond them. Muslim Mongols ruled China until 1644 AD, all these events portend that the Islamic nation is capable of returning to its former self and spreading Islam. Thus, the rule of Islam will spread, to the entire world in one of the three ways: conversion to Islam, payment of jaziya or we will ask for Allah’s help and fight them”.

The violent riots erupted in Nanterre during a routine traffic control on June 27. A decorated former soldier with a decade-long career in the national police fatally shot the young man. Naël had gained a notorious reputation with 15 mentions in the criminal history file and five instances of refusal to comply since 2021.

Notably, the French police’s representative unions, Alliance Police Nationale (APN) and UNSA Police have issued a resolute warning to the French government, expressing their frustration over the lack of support provided to law enforcement.

In a powerful statement, they declared, ‘Today, the police are in combat because we are at war. Tomorrow, we will enter resistance, and the government should be fully aware of this.’ In their official communique, they emphasized, ‘Confronted with these savage hordes, merely calling for calm is no longer sufficient; it must be imposed.’ The unions also stress the imperative of unity within the police family and assert that merely calling for calm is no longer enough.”
